The P4SMA6.8A-E3/5A belongs to the category of TVS (Transient Voltage Suppressor) diodes.
It is used for surge protection in various electronic circuits and systems to safeguard against voltage transients and spikes.
The P4SMA6.8A-E3/5A is typically available in a DO-214AC (SMA) package.
The essence of this product lies in its ability to provide reliable overvoltage protection for sensitive electronic components.
It is commonly packaged in reels or trays, with quantities varying based on manufacturer specifications.
The P4SMA6.8A-E3/5A typically has two pins, with the anode and cathode connections clearly marked on the device.
The P4SMA6.8A-E3/5A operates by diverting excessive transient currents away from sensitive components, thereby limiting the voltage across the protected circuit.
This TVS diode is commonly used in: - Power supplies - Communication equipment - Automotive electronics - Industrial control systems - Consumer electronics

Q: What is the maximum peak pulse power dissipation for P4SMA6.8A-E3/5A? A: The maximum peak pulse power dissipation is 400W for a 10/1000μs waveform.
Q: What is the breakdown voltage of P4SMA6.8A-E3/5A? A: The breakdown voltage is 6.8V.
Q: Can P4SMA6.8A-E3/5A be used for overvoltage protection in automotive electronics? A: Yes, it is suitable for overvoltage protection in automotive electronics due to its high surge capability.
Q: What is the operating temperature range for P4SMA6.8A-E3/5A? A: The operating temperature range is -55°C to +150°C.
Q: Is P4SMA6.8A-E3/5A RoHS compliant? A: Yes, it is RoHS compliant, making it suitable for use in environmentally sensitive applications.
Q: Can P4SMA6.8A-E3/5A be used for ESD protection in communication equipment? A: Yes, it can be used for ESD protection in communication equipment due to its fast response time.
Q: What is the typical clamping voltage of P4SMA6.8A-E3/5A? A: The typical clamping voltage is 11.4V at 14A.
Q: Is P4SMA6.8A-E3/5A suitable for surge protection in industrial control systems? A: Yes, it is suitable for surge protection in industrial control systems due to its high reliability and performance.
Q: Can P4SMA6.8A-E3/5A be used for transient voltage suppression in power supplies? A: Yes, it can be used for transient voltage suppression in power supplies to protect sensitive components from voltage spikes.
Q: What package type is P4SMA6.8A-E3/5A available in? A: It is available in a DO-214AC (SMA) package, which is suitable for surface mount applications.
